Disqualify turncoats: YSRCP

We also condemn the film star MLA Balakrishna sitting in the Chief Ministers chair and officiating a review meeting with a cabinet minister and senior bureaucrats in attendance and take objection to the remarks of Governor praising Chief Minister which are not in concord with the high office he holds, party PAC member and spokesperson Ambati Rambabu told reporters here on Thursday.

BJP, which shares power with TDP in Andhra Pradesh has categorically said that turncoats getting a cabinet berth is not a fair democratic practice and they should be dropped and disqualified and can be taken into the cabinet after they are elected on the Party ticket.

BJP leader Vishnukumar Raju has said that if the turncoats are not removed at least to upkeep the sanctity of the Anti Defection Act, legislation should be passed allowing the Chief Minister to take into the cabinet any person of his choice, irrespective of the party affiliation.

The comment of the BJP leader should bring shame on TDP as it shares powers with BJP at the state and Centre. The Vice President and Chairman of Rajya Sabha  M Venkaiah Naidu has made it very clear that turncoats should not be encouraged and the Presiding Officer should take action within three months.

In Andhra Pradesh the Presiding Officer Kodela Siva Prasada Rao was given numerous representations to disqualify the turncoats and our leader YS Jagan Mohan Reddy had also said that YSR Congress would boycott the Assembly proceedings unless action is taken against the turncoats.

We have escalated the issue to Raj Bhavan but there was no response and we find it surprising to note the remarks of the Governor which tantamount to praising the Chief Minister though the high office is ought to be neutral, he said.

Hindupur MLA Balakrishna sitting in the Chief Minsters chair and holding a review meeting on Lepakshi Festival, which falls under his constituency of Hindupur, is against the democratic norms and the decorum of the highest office and minister Devineni Uma and senior bureaucrats meekly surrendering and allowing the breach of protocol is ridiculous, he said.
